Preston Cliffteen Smith was born in 1927 in Struggleville, Seminole, Oklahoma, USA, the child of Jesse Newton Smith And Elsie Smith. In 1930, Preston Cliffteen Smith resided in Bearden, Bearden, Okfuskee, Oklahoma, USA. In 1935, Preston Cliffteen Smith resided in Weleetka, Okfuskee, Oklahoma. Preston Cliffteen Smith passed away in 1983 in Milpitas, Santa Clara, California, USA.
